The Cabarrus EDC makes a measurable impact on individuals and families through strategic partnerships that support local startups, existing businesses, and recruitment of new industry. We support business relocation and expansion in Cabarrus County by offering competitive incentives, a talented workforce, a wealth of available resources, and more to help new and existing businesses thrive.

We recently joined local education and community leaders for a visit to Eli Lilly and Company's Concord manufacturing campus, where discussions focused on workforce development, career pathways, and the growing opportunities within the life sciences industry.

During the visit, Lilly leadership shared insights into the company’s advanced manufacturing operations and highlighted the wide range of career opportunities available across the site. From high school and BioWorks pathways to community college programs and university graduates, Lilly is creating multiple entry points for individuals interested in pursuing careers in pharmaceutical manufacturing and related fields.

The conversation also emphasized the skills that drive success in today’s highly automated manufacturing environment, including problem-solving, teamwork, adaptability, and technology proficiency. As the region continues to grow as a hub for life sciences and advanced manufacturing, these partnerships play a critical role in preparing the next generation of talent.

We are proud to collaborate with industry, education, and community partners to strengthen the workforce pipeline and support the continued success of employers investing in our region. We thank Lilly for hosting this valuable discussion and for its ongoing commitment to workforce development in Cabarrus County.

We were honored to attend the recent CTE Career & Military Signing Ceremony for Kannapolis City Schools students as they take the next step toward their futures!

These students were recognized for their hard work, career readiness and commitments to apprenticeships, internships, careers and military service — showcasing the many pathways to success available after graduation.

Monica Gramling, Career Services Leader with Centralina Workforce Development Board, served as keynote speaker and encouraged students as they begin this exciting new chapter.

Local employers and organizations investing in the next generation of talent included Wayne Brothers Companies, Ketchie Inc., Kannapolis Police Department, The Paper Theater Studio, UNC Nutrition Research Institute, My Honest Mechanic, Ivy & Oak Events, G.W. Carver Elementary, and Kannapolis Middle School, along with the U.S. Army National Guard and United States Marine Corps.

These signing ceremonies are a powerful reminder that career and technical education creates real opportunities and bright futures right here in Cabarrus County. Cabarrus County Schools also hosts a Career & Military Signing Ceremony each year to recognize students pursuing workforce and service pathways after graduation.
